Output 2c89dda858c34c1cb1a34e660f3b5be3810c57960317ee0e05e69c2bb9340d90:2

value
26649426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 467bad090f3843b4e4daebd2af186a4c66da75d3 OP_EQUAL
address
MEKqh1e81MSgwP7cbgnJ1jSpZhykW4c1XN
transaction
2c89dda858c34c1cb1a34e660f3b5be3810c57960317ee0e05e69c2bb9340d90
spent
true